Heathrow Suspect Busted Over North London Murder
Ali Cessay Nabbed at Heathrow
Ali Cessay, 28, with no fixed address, was arrested by detectives at Heathrow Airport on Wednesday, 27 October. The day after, he was hit with charges including murder, two counts of attempted murder, and possession of a prohibited weapon.
Sharmake Mohamud Murder Case
Cessay appeared in custody at Uxbridge Magistrates Court on Thursday, 28 October. He was remanded ahead of a crucial Old Bailey hearing set for 1 November. The charges stem from the shooting murder of 22-year-old Sharmake Mohamud at 1 Lanes, N8, on Tuesday, 21 September.
Other Victims and Arrests
- Two other men, aged in their 20s and 30s, were injured by gunshots during the incident. Both received hospital treatment and have since been discharged.
- Four men in their early 20s were initially arrested on suspicion of murder on 1 and 22 September.
- All four men have now been released with no further action.
